Yes, sort of, but for different reasons – it's not inherently isolated just because there's a router.
It doesn't do much. The subnet mask only informs devices about which addresses should be considered local (i.e. physically on the same layer-2 network and therefore can be accessed without using a router/gateway).
Depends on how they're connected. Most "wireless routers" have a built-in switch as well – all 'LAN' Ethernet ports are bridged together (and bridged with the Wi-Fi network), and the router only sits between the 'LAN' bridge and the 'WAN' port.
If the switch goes to the routers' "WAN" ports – yes, by default, they cannot. The two routers have distinct "LAN" networks physically (meanwhile the WAN ports and switch exist in a third network), and neither of them knows where to reach the other network. However, it should be possible to add custom routes on both routers, specifying that the "other LAN" is reachable through the other router.
